I just finished listening to a fascinating and challenging podcast message from a guest speaker at Mars Hill Bible. The guys name is Shane Hipps.

In his 20's Shane worked in advertising and one of porschehis main accounts was Porsche. Then he went to seminary and became a Mennonite pastor. Weird career path huh? Then after seminary he took a year to right a book exploring the relationship between technology and media and faith and the gospel and spirituality.

As he introduced Shane to the people at Mars Hill, Rob Bell said "He has a unique perspective with both a theological/biblical understanding and then deeply immersed in the world of advertising and media culture."

One of his first big thoughts Shane shared was “Christianity is fundamentally a communication event. God revealing God’s self to the World. So any serious study of communication is actually a study of God.”
